Iso-Syöte Gets Bigger, Better and More Versatile – Meet the Iso-Syöte Express
Finland’s southernmost fell grows up: a new high-capacity chairlift reshapes summer and winter access, extends runs, and cements Iso-Syöte as a family-friendly and year-round outdoor destination.

A modern six-seater chairlift, the Iso-Syöte Express, opened on August 30, 2025. The ride to the summit now takes under 3.5 minutes, about half the previous time. Skiers and snowboarders can enjoy longer, more continuous runs: the front slopes gain about 250 meters of additional length, and the new lift links directly to back-side terrain that was previously harder to reach.
The Express is designed for year-round use. In winter it carries up to 2,800 people per hour, and in summer up to 700 cyclists per hour, supporting Iso-Syöte’s growing mountain-biking and hiking services. The total investment is nearly € 8 million, partly co-funded by the EU.

Families and beginners remain front and center
Iso-Syöte is known as a family-friendly ski resort, and that won’t change. The resort’s Snow World kids’ area continues to be a highlight: gentle slopes, covered conveyor lifts, and small t-bar lifts make it a safe and fun place for children and beginners to learn.
The resort has also invested in practical details like traffic flow and parking, making arrival and departure smooth even during busy holiday weeks.

Year-round destination: biking, hiking and new stays at the top
The new lift boosts Iso-Syöte’s summer appeal as well. Mountain bikers and hikers can use the Express for fast, easy access to trails. Rental services and trail networks are expanding, confirming the resort’s position as a four-season outdoor destination.
Accommodation has improved too. The KIDE hotel by Iso-Syöte, opened in 2019 near the base station, offers immediate lift access and services tailored for active travelers. At the summit, a modern design hotel now welcomes guests after being rebuilt following the 2018 fire.

Smart investments for reliable seasons
Iso-Syöte has strengthened its snowmaking system and upgraded slope lighting to guarantee good skiing conditions throughout the season. These improvements also support night skiing and ensure that the resort can extend its operating season in years with challenging weather.
